The president’s fans are getting riled up about this security breach, and they are floating imaginative theories about how a nefarious “Deep State” is sabotaging the Trump presidency. ...
Now that he is the victim, rather than the beneficiary, of leaks, Trump no longer likes them. But, hey, for better or worse, that’s the way the Washington game is played. The government has always leaked and always will. Railing against leaks is like railing against Washington’s summertime humidity — it might be momentarily satisfying, but it doesn’t accomplish much.
And while it is of course better for secrets to remain secret, not all leaks are necessarily bad. Pretty much everyone would agree that there is an exception for whistle-blowers who reveal evidence of illicit activity that needs to be exposed and stopped. That is what FBI Deputy Director Mark Felt, aka “Deep Throat,” did during Watergate, and that is what today’s leakers — whoever they are — are doing by exposing Flynn’s lies and the Trump camp’s Russia ties.
